Open the catalog to page 2Solving Problem Applications > ■ Designed to pump liquids that challenge other pumps, includingshear-sensitive liquids, liquids with solids, low lubricity liquids, and high viscosity liquids. > ■ Pump materials available to accommodate corrosive, abrasive,or high temperature liquids. > ■ Excellent for self-priming and suction lift applications.
